10 declare_clippy_lint! {
11     /// ### What it does
12     /// Checks for instances of `mut mut` references.
13     ///
14     /// ### Why is this bad?
15     /// Multiple `mut`s don't add anything meaningful to the
16     /// source. This is either a copy'n'paste error, or it shows a fundamental
17     /// misunderstanding of references.
18     ///
19     /// ### Example
20     /// ```rust
21     /// # let mut y = 1;
22     /// let x = &mut &mut y;
23     /// ```
24     #[clippy::version = "pre 1.29.0"]
25     pub MUT_MUT,
26     pedantic,
27     "usage of double-mut refs, e.g., `&mut &mut ...`"
28 }
